Transaction 75fc23989cb6820b9de6567693e96bda040976cd66f4e92c30dda7c7b690fab4
1 Input
1 Output
-
75fc23989cb6820b9de6567693e96bda040976cd66f4e92c30dda7c7b690fab4:0
- value
- 910706
- script pubkey
- OP_0 OP_PUSHBYTES_20 024db631ddef65546da18441c102825dacc2e3d5
- address
- bc1qqfxmvvwaaaj4gmdps3quzq5ztkkv9c7472u7l7